Pupils at an Eye school will soon be able to use sports facilities throughout the dark winter months with the development of a new floodlit multi-use astro pitch.

Building work has already begun on the new pitches at Hartismere School, which will be suitable for hockey, football and tennis and will be able to accommodate 11-a-side hockey and football games, as well as having markings for 12 tennis courts.

Sam Beveridge, the school's head of PE, said the new pitches will be in addition to the school's existing sports hall, separate dance studio, two rugby pitches, three football pitches, two five-a-side pitches, three tennis courts and two netball courts.

She added residents would also be able to hire the astro pitches, which will provide lighting for sports games throughout winter.

She said: 'Pupils at the school will now be able to enjoy PE and sport all year round and develop their skills in a state of the art facility.

'The school is extremely positive about the development and look forward to linking with the community to raise the standard of provision in the area.'
